About Viera West, FL

Viera West is a city in Florida with a population of 17,169. It ranks #228 among cities in Florida by population. The median age is 45.1, older than the national median. The population is 49.1% male and 50.9% female.

The median household income in Viera West is $98,107, above the US median of $74,580. 1.0% of residents live below the federal poverty level. Home values sit at a median of $539,000, with monthly rent averaging $2,080. The homeownership rate of 77.1% is higher than the national rate of 64.8%.

Educational attainment in Viera West reflects 52.5% of adults 25 and older holding a bachelor's degree or higher, above the national average of 34.3%. Roughly 14.1% of workers primarily work from home, similar to the national work-from-home rate of 14.2%. The average commute is 28.5 minutes each way.
